Output 6a70d5829103a70886f27ae90f164e3d9c14b396f08f7bab215de7b622f9dbfa:54

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 d046a53a0354a1e9cb36e3a98a8d1812dc90d895
address
tb1q6pr22wsr2js7njekuw5c4rgcztwfpky4zk0nad
transaction
6a70d5829103a70886f27ae90f164e3d9c14b396f08f7bab215de7b622f9dbfa
confirmations
24589
spent
true